CBC Music Backstage Pass

CBC Music Backstage Pass (2013-2016)

EndedVariety show

CBC Music Backstage Pass, CBCMusic.ca's flagship show, brings you Canadian music like you've never seen it before – featuring intimate and exclusive performances and interviews from new and established Canadian artists.

Frequently Asked Questions  Warning: Spoilers

When did CBC Music Backstage Pass premiere?

CBC Music Backstage Pass premiered on March 29, 2013.

Who hosted CBC Music Backstage Pass?

CBC Music Backstage Pass was hosted by Saroja Coelho.

What genre is CBC Music Backstage Pass?

CBC Music Backstage Pass falls under the genre of music documentary.

How many episodes were there in the first season of CBC Music Backstage Pass?

The first season of CBC Music Backstage Pass consisted of 6 episodes.

Which musicians were featured in the first episode of CBC Music Backstage Pass?

The first episode of CBC Music Backstage Pass featured musicians like Serena Ryder, Classified, and Rich Aucoin.
